Hi, shaft here. I wanted to respond to the two posts above. I agree Tanki excercised poor judgement on the aiming angle. I see no reason for doing that. However I still play on all maps, except Rio. My position there (Reds - bushes, behind the wall to the right, on the beach) was perfect to shoot down bluse from the roof. As for gaming and tacktics for playing or confrunting shaft: for all those criticising shafts please consider that shafts also provide cover for their team mates. What is more helpful when running back with the enemy flag and a shaft knocks off the enemy chasing you? I love playing Highways. Position myself at one of the towers - I have multiple tasks: guard the ramp (mines, snipe at close range), defend the flag, provide cover, shoot enemy tanks from a distance before they reach the base, run after flag, hit enemy flag bearer. All this requires me to be in sniping mode as often as in arcade mode. So when someone says I am a camper, I see that the person does not understand strategy. It is not camping, but defense. All other turrets are super offensive (or can be) but the shaft is very defensive. For other turrents - when sniping shafts only see very far, but also very narrowly. They don't know what is going on around them if they stay too long in teh sniping more.
